Some Lexus LS400 owners report experiencing issues with the floor shifter, often attributed to a damaged pin housing. Common problems include brake lights failing to operate due to a loose sensor, which can prevent the shifter from coming out of park. Additionally, some owners have reported unexpected engine shutdowns that may be linked to electrical issues stemming from the broken shifter lever or related components. A defective brake light switch on the brake pedal is frequently cited as a reason for needing to use the shift override switch.
